Security readout for executives and security teams
Plain-English summary
CVE-2021-1879 is an Apple web-content flaw that could let malicious web content perform universal cross-site scripting. The business concern is mobile device exposure: Apple reported possible active exploitation, and CISA lists it as known exploited. Devices should be verified at or beyond Apple’s fixed versions.
Executive priority
Treat this as a high-priority legacy Apple device exposure because it is in CISA KEV and Apple reported possible active exploitation. The immediate action is patch verification, not deep investigation, unless unpatched high-value devices are found.
Technical view
Apple describes an object-lifetime management issue leading to universal XSS when processing maliciously crafted web content. The CVSS 3.1 score is 6.1 with network attack vector, low complexity, no privileges, and required user interaction. Apple fixed it in iOS 12.5.2, iOS/iPadOS 14.4.2, and watchOS 7.3.3.
Likely exposure
Exposure is most likely on Apple mobile and watch devices below the fixed releases: iOS 12.5.2, iOS/iPadOS 14.4.2, or watchOS 7.3.3. The source data does not identify specific vulnerable model ranges or app components beyond processing maliciously crafted web content.
Exploitation context
Apple says it was aware of a report that the issue may have been actively exploited. CISA’s Known Exploited Vulnerabilities listing confirms exploitation relevance. Public source details do not identify campaigns, targets, exploit chains, or indicators.
Researcher notes
Evidence supports universal XSS from malicious web content and an object-lifetime fix, but public sources provide limited implementation detail. Do not infer affected browsers, exploit primitives, or exploit-chain role beyond Apple’s wording and CISA KEV status.
Mitigation direction
- Update affected iOS, iPadOS, and watchOS devices to Apple’s fixed versions or later.
- Use MDM or inventory tooling to enforce minimum supported Apple OS versions.
- Prioritize devices used by executives, administrators, and high-risk mobile users.
- Check Apple’s security guidance for any newer superseding update recommendations.
Validation and detection
- Inventory Apple iOS, iPadOS, and watchOS versions across managed and unmanaged devices.
- Confirm iOS 12 devices are at least 12.5.2 where still supported.
- Confirm iOS and iPadOS 14 devices are at least 14.4.2.
- Confirm watchOS devices are at least 7.3.3.
- Review exception lists for devices that cannot receive the fixed releases.
